SETS delivered 2nd SPS-25 Hall thrusters system for commercial mission

Jun 01, 2022
Dr. Max Polyakov’s company SETS, a provider of electric propulsion systems based on Hall thruster technology, has successfully tested the cluster of two ST-25 hall thrusters in the SETS Space Lab vacuum chamber as a part of the strategic roadmap for future space missions.
The purpose of this propulsion system is to maintain the satellite in the target orbit during its lifetime and to deorbit after successfully completing a mission. The SPS-25 has numerous technical advantages, from small size to low-power consumption.
The team of SETS engineers successfully tested the cluster of two ST-25 hall thrusters and achieved stable simultaneous operation of both thrusters by powering from one power supply PPU-500 and by two separate power supplies as well. The clusterisation of small thrusters brings a higher thrust and power and offers crucial satellite operator advantages such as system reliability, redundancy, and a new way of attitude operation capabilities
This is already the second delivery for a commercial mission. The SPS-25 has already been shipped to the customer for further integration into the satellite and will be launched on SpaceX’s Falcon 9 launch vehicle this fall.
